A point source of light S is placed at the bottom of a vessel containing a liquid of refracting index 5/3. A person is viewing the source from above the surface. there is an opaque disc of radius 2 cm floating on the surface of the liquid such that the center of the disc is vertically above the source S. The liquid from the vessel is gradually drained out through a tap. The maximum height of the liquid for which the source cannot be seen from above is

Solution

The correct option is A 1.33 cm
Sin C=rr2+h2
r = radius of the disk
h = Height of the liquid for both the source can't be seen
SinC=1μ
1μ=rr2+h2
by simplification
h=rμ21

h=(53)21

h=43cm=1.33cm

Hence (A) option is correct
